

Nina Singto has always had a love for food. She went from selling produce in her neighborhood at a young age, to selling food door-to-door, to founding Thai Esane in Nashville, Tennessee, 11 years ago. Nina met her partner, Tim, along the journey, and they founded Thai Esane together. They prioritize tradition, showcasing their grandmothers’ culinary methods, as they bring authentic Thai-Laotian food directly to the heart of Nashville. Their Midtown location sits at 1520 Division Street, right inside Camden Music Row.
